Chilli con carne and wedges

A simple, mild chilli served with crunchy potato wedges.

Serves: 4

Preparation time:  15 minutes

Cooking time:  50 minutes

You will need

  • 1.25kg potatoes, peeled and cut into wedges
  • 1 teaspoon olive oil, plus extra to drizzle
  • 1 onion, peeled and sliced
  • 1 or 2 teaspoons mild chilli powder (to taste)
  • 350g lean steak mince
  • 1 beef stock cube, made up to 150ml with hot water
  • 400g tin peeled tomatoes
  • 410g tin red kidney beans in water, drained
  • 1 little gem lettuce, to serve

Step by step guide to making Chilli con carne and wedges

  1. Preheat the oven to 190°C, fan 170°C, gas mark 5. Place the potatoes on a baking tray, drizzle with some olive oil and season. Bake for 45 minutes until brown and crisp.
  2. Meanwhile, in a large saucepan, heat 1 teaspoon of the olive oil and fry the onion, until soft. Add the chilli powder and the mince, and cook until the mince is browned.
  3. Add the stock to the pan along with the peeled tomatoes and the drained red kidney beans, then simmer on a low heat for 20 minutes.
  4. Serve with the potato wedges and the lettuce leaves.

Nutritional information for Chilli con carne and wedges

Nutritional information for Chilli con carne and wedges

Nutrition type per serving
Calories 541 kcal
Total Fat 14.4g
Saturated Fat 7g
Salt 0.5g
Sugar 8.8g
